C#中OpenVINO推理引擎的調(diào)試技巧

c#
小樊
84
2024-08-08 04:49:42

在C#中使用OpenVINO推理引擎進(jìn)行調(diào)試時(shí),可以采用以下技巧:

  1. 使用日志記錄:在代碼中添加日志記錄功能,可以幫助您跟蹤程序的執(zhí)行過(guò)程和輸出結(jié)果。通過(guò)查看日志信息,可以發(fā)現(xiàn)潛在的問(wèn)題并進(jìn)行調(diào)試。

  2. 使用斷點(diǎn):在需要調(diào)試的代碼段設(shè)置斷點(diǎn),可以讓程序在該處停止執(zhí)行,方便您查看變量的值和程序的執(zhí)行流程。通過(guò)單步調(diào)試可以逐步跟蹤代碼的執(zhí)行過(guò)程,并發(fā)現(xiàn)問(wèn)題所在。

  3. 輸出中間結(jié)果:在關(guān)鍵步驟添加輸出語(yǔ)句,輸出中間結(jié)果可以幫助您驗(yàn)證程序的正確性,并查找錯(cuò)誤所在。輸出中間結(jié)果可以幫助您快速定位問(wèn)題,并進(jìn)行調(diào)試。

  4. 使用調(diào)試工具:利用Visual Studio等集成開(kāi)發(fā)環(huán)境的調(diào)試功能,可以方便地查看變量的值、程序的執(zhí)行流程及調(diào)用堆棧信息,幫助您快速定位問(wèn)題并進(jìn)行調(diào)試。

  5. 查閱文檔:OpenVINO官方文檔提供了豐富的API文檔和示例代碼,可以幫助您了解OpenVINO推理引擎的使用方法和參數(shù)設(shè)置。在調(diào)試過(guò)程中,可以查閱文檔來(lái)獲取更多信息和幫助。

通過(guò)以上技巧,您可以更輕松地進(jìn)行C#中OpenVINO推理引擎的調(diào)試工作,提高程序的穩(wěn)定性和性能。

0